About this chess game
This chess game between Rainer Hoffmann (2136) and Frank Jaehnisch (2240) was played at Oberliga Nord O 0506 in 2005 and finished 0–1. The opening was the Benko Gambit Accepted: Fully Accepted Variation (A58).
